ALEXANDRIA, Va., Dec. 16 -- United States Patent no. 12,498,033, issued on Dec. 16, was assigned to KOENIGSEGG AUTOMOTIVE AB (Angelholm, Sweden).
"Gearbox and starter arrangement" was invented by Christian Von Koenigsegg (Vejbystrand, Sweden), Emil Langeland Larsen (Angelholm, Sweden) and Ruben Lend (Vejbystrand, Sweden).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A gearbox for a road vehicle includes a gearbox case, a first shaft, and a second shaft, wherein the first shaft has a first end and a second end, the first end being configured to receive torque.
